Care & Maintenance of hematocrit centrifuge

Care & Maintenance of hematocrit centrifuge

Continuous cleaning and routine checkup maintain a hematocrit centrifuge in good working order. The rotor must be carefully inspected for distortion or corrosion because even small flaws can result in unbalance. Users should clean the interior chamber with a soft cloth at the end of each run to remove residues. Electrical and mechanical components must undergo regular checks for proper alignment and accuracy of speed. Periodic calibration at specified intervals maintains measurement precision. By implementing a formal maintenance regime and strict compliance with manufacturer instructions, the hematocrit centrifuge is dependable upon repetitive application.

FAQ

  • Q: What safety measures are important when operating a centrifuge? A: Always ensure the rotor is balanced, the lid is securely closed, and safety locks are engaged before starting operation.

    Q: What types of centrifuges are available? A: Common types include micro, benchtop, refrigerated, and ultracentrifuges, each suited for specific laboratory or industrial applications.

    Q: Why is balancing samples important for a centrifuge? A: Imbalanced samples can cause vibration, noise, and mechanical stress, potentially damaging both the rotor and the instrument.

    Q: What materials can be processed in a centrifuge? A: A centrifuge can handle liquids, suspensions, and even some emulsions, depending on its speed and rotor type.

    Q: How long can a centrifuge run continuously? A: Run time depends on the model and workload—most can operate from a few minutes up to several hours under proper temperature control.
